Q: Is 30,220 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 30,220 is not a prime number.

Why is 30,220 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 30220 can be evenly divided by 1 2 4 5 10 20 1,511 3,022 6,044 7,555 15,110 and 30,220, with no remainder.

Since 30,220 cannot be divided by just 1 and 30,220, it is not a prime number.
